2. Bhel Puri
It is prepared using puffed rice or murmure and bursts with flavour after tamarind chutney, minimal spices and veggies are added to it.
3. Moong Dal Cheela
The delicious Cheela is made by soaking moong dal and turning it into a fine paste. Cheelas contain protein and can be snacked on in the morning or evening.
4. Chana Chaat
It is rich in essential nutrients, making it a valuable addition to a balanced diet.
5. Ragi Chips
It is a good alternative to traditional chips as they are crunchy, dense with nutrition and support a healthy heart.
6. Sprouts Chaat
It is a heart-friendly and nutritious snack which contains sprouted moong or chana and colourful vegetables.
7. Khakra and Hummus
The whole-grain Khakra along with home-made hummus is a fibre-rich and satisfying snack, which is also good for the heart.
